Use explicit parameters instead of request format to determine whether we render a remote or non-remote form in aspects#new. Facebox needs to get back a text/html response. We were using text/javascript to indicate that we wanted a remote form and text/html to indicate we wanted a non-remote form. The trouble is, if we request with text/javascript then that is the format we get back. It doesn't really make sense to use formats that way anyway, so I changed it to an explicit parameter. This had the nice side effect of simplifying our new-aspect views.
